The Robert Walters Group is a leading recruitment consultancy with offices across the globe. Listed on the London Stock Exchange, we currently have 46 offices in 22 countries and continue to expand internationally.

As part of the Robert Walters Group, Resource Solutions (RS) is a market leader in Recruitment Process Outsourcing (RPO). RPO involves taking our recruitment expertise “in-house” and providing an integrated recruitment process to our clients. RS’s services include placing our personnel on site at our client’s premises, managing third party suppliers, providing a temporary workforce for assignments and also screening of candidates.
